右侧
当前位置:网站首页 > 资讯 > 正文

c语言plist,冒泡法排序C语言

作者:admin 发布时间:2024-04-20 03:55 分类:资讯 浏览:13


导读:C语言,合并一个链表中的相同项1、p&(A.elem[A.length-1]);p++)*p=*(p+1);其他的都还好。2、您仅仅需要将两个链表的结点按照递减顺序插入到新的链...

C语言,合并一个链表中的相同项

1、p&(A.elem[A.length-1]);p++) *p=*(p+1);其他的都还好。

2、您仅仅需要将两个链表的结点按照递减顺序插入到新的链表中即可。 例如您可以先将A中的结点逆序,然后将B中的结点按照递减顺序一个一个插入到A中的合适位置,最终获得的A链表即为需要的C链表了。

3、c语言是没有引用的,可以使用一个const指针来模拟引用void InitList(SqList *L){L-last=0;}。这个是顺序表的初始化,不用管int LenList(SqList L){return L.last;}。

C语言编程:输入一位操作数的算术表达式,判断左括号与右括号是否匹配,并...

printf(多左括号);else printf(多右括号);} } 有错误请指出,希望能帮助到你。

设计原理: 主要是利用了栈的结构,在表达式的输入过程中实现对括号是否匹配的判断。根据其括号的原则:小括号之中不能含有大括号或中括号,中括号中不能含有大括号。再由紧密性,左边括号和右边括号是紧密相连的。

先去掉字符串前面的空白字符,然后通过正则表达式将符合题目要求的数字型字符串解析出来,然后对数字串部分进行逐个处理。

设计一个判别表达式中左、右括号是否配对出现的算法,采用栈数据结构最佳。

数据结构中的一个c语言编程问题(急)

1、实验一 单链表有一个头节点h e a d,指向链表在内存的首地址。

2、题目如下:两个一元多项式相乘的算法M(x)=A(x)*B(x)=A(x)*[b1X^e1+b2X^e2+...+bnX^en]也就是A(x)和B(x)都个是一个一元多项式。

3、链表方法 这个就是约瑟夫环问题的实际场景,有一种是要通过输入n,m,k三个正整数,来求出列的序列。这个问题采用的是典型的循环链表的数据结构,就是将一个链表的尾元素指针指向队首元素。

4、{ return(S.top == S.base);} Status ClearStack(SqStack S){ S.top = S.base;return OK;c应该用指针啊 加&是c++特有的叫引用啊,放到C里……C语言里没有引用啊,引用是C++特有的!C里加&只是指针的地址。

5、楼主的问题要很麻烦啊。我记得第二题好像是东南大学99年或2000年的一道研究生测试题了。

标签:


关灯